Introduction

Energy efficiency engineers apply engineering principles and tools to develop energy distribution systems that operate efficiently for residential, commercial, and industrial buildings. They analyze primary energy systems and make recommendations for ways to reduce energy usage while increasing energy efficiency. A wide variety of industries seek the advice of energy efficiency engineers, including manufacturing and production companies, government agencies, and energy auditing companies. Earnings

The average annual salary for energy efficiency engineers was $65,031 in 2019, according to Payscale.com. Salaries ranged from $46,000 to $103,000. They received bonuses that ranged from $2,000 to $7,000. Full-time energy efficiency engineers may also receive bonuses and profit sharing, as well as medical benefits.

Work Environment

Energy efficiency engineers usually work weekdays during business hours. Many work an average of 40 hours per week. They work extra hours, however, when project deadlines are approaching, and they may also work extra hours to travel for client meetings and site inspections.
